大家好,我叫依查。
今天我将分享12个很棒的微信小程序开源项目。创建起来并不容易。如果您喜欢,请关注我们,点赞并立即保存。谢谢你!
全文摘要:
wechat-app-mall:微信小程序商城,同时支持其他平台的一套程序:头条、抖音、百度、支付宝等小程序,Vant Weapp:小程序UI组件库,iView Weapp:小程序UI组件库; echarts-for-weixin: Apache ECharts 微信小程序版本; Gitter: GitHub 微信小程序客户端; winxin-app-watch-life.net: 微信小程序开源版本; Bee: 餐饮订餐商城; taro-music: 网易云音乐Mini program、weapp-library:在线图书借阅平台、Garbage:小程序云开发的垃圾分类小程序、WePY:小程序支持组件化开发的框架、awesome-wechat-weapp:微信小程序开发资源概览; wechat-app-mall 官网网址:https://www.it120.cc/帮助手册:https://www.it120.cc/help.htmlGithub( 16.2k):https://github.com/EastWorld/wechat-app-mall
wechat-app-mall 是微信小程序商城、微信小程序微店。一套程序还支持其他平台(今日头条、抖音、百度、支付宝等小程序)。该项目的相关开发和对接文档很完整,值得推荐。它具有以下特点:
基于云接口和后台自动化管理,无需部署后端和服务器资源; 单品多规格配置,产品展示、库存、价格分离; 基于小程序的购物购物车功能存储接口; 订单管理;小程序在线支付;物流跟踪管理;如下图:
vant-weapp官网网址:https://vant-contrib.gitee.io/vant-weapp/#/homeGithub(16.2k):https://github.com/vant-ui/vant-weapp
Vant 是一个轻量级且可靠的移动组件库,于2017 年开源。目前,Vant官方提供Vue 2版本、Vue 3版本、微信小程序版本,社区团队维护React版本和支付宝小程序版本。同时官方开发文档很齐全,值得推荐给大家。
如下所示:
iView Weapp官网:http://inmap.talkingdata.com/wx/index_prod.html#/Github(6.2k):https://github.com/TalkingData/iview-weapp
iView Weapp是一款优质的微信小程序UI组件库。同时官方开发文档很齐全,值得推荐给大家。
如下所示:
echarts-for-weixin 官网URL:https://echarts.apache.org/zh/index.htmlGithub( 6k):https://github.com/ecomfe/echarts-for-weixin
echarts-for-weixin 是Apache ECharts(孵化)微信小程序版本及使用示例。开发者可以通过熟悉的ECharts配置方法快速开发图表,满足各种可视化需求。同时官方开发文档很齐全,值得推荐给大家。
如下所示:
Gitter官网:https://docs.github.com/cn/restGithub(3.6k):https://github.com/nslogx/Gitter
Gitter for GitHub 可能是当今最漂亮的GitHub 微信小程序客户端了。本项目采用Taro框架+Taro UI开发,小程序数据从GitHub Api v3获取。
如下所示:
winxin-app-watch-life.net 官网:https://www.watch-life.net/wechat/minapper-free-4-6-0.htmlGithub( 2.3 k):https://github.com/iamxjb/winxin-app-watch -生活网
微木小程序开源版- WordPress 版本的微信小程序。支持朋友圈分享、微信小程序广告、文章海报、WordPress相册、小程序直播、微信搜一搜页面访问和内容搜索、视频账号、半屏。打开小程序,订阅主题、分享和转发页面、查看和更新文章浏览量、文章积分、文章评论、文章排名等。
如下所示:
蜜蜂官网:https://admin.it120.cc/Github(1k):https://github.com/woniudiancang/bee
蜜蜂是一款餐饮订单商城微信小程序。为餐饮行业推出的全套餐饮解决方案。这使得用户可以在线订购、外卖、打电话排队、付款和送货。完善您的餐饮业。高效便捷!
如下所示:
taro-music 官网地址:https://binaryify.github.io/NeteaseCloudMusicApi/#/id=neteasecloudmusicapiGithub ( 1.3k):https://github.com/lsqy/taro-music
taro-music是基于Taro和网易云音乐API开发的。技术栈主要是typescript+taro+taro-ui+redux+react-hooks。目前我主要专注于小程序的展示,我主要利用这个项目来增强上述方面。使用您的技术堆栈创建最佳实践项目。本项目还将帮助你快速使用Taro开发自己的小程序。该项目将持续更新。请观看并加星标。欢迎~
如下所示:
weapp-library官网:https://imageslr.github.io/weapp-library/Github(800):https://github.com/imageslr/weapp-library
weapp-library是一个在线图书借阅平台微信小程序,连接读者与图书馆图书借阅平台、读者图书数据库和图书列表系统。 30多个页面,多个可复用组件,微信小程序开发概述。提供本地模拟服务器解决方案。
垃圾官网:Github(836):https://github.com/qi19901212/Garbage
垃圾是一款利用小程序云开发的垃圾分类小程序。
wepy官网文档:https://github.com/aben1188/awesome-wepyGithub(21.9k):https://github.com/Tencent/wepy
WePY是一个让小程序支持组件化开发的框架,允许开发者选择自己喜欢的开发风格,通过预编译的方式来开发小程序。该框架的深度优化、promise以及异步函数的引入,都是为了让开发小程序项目变得更简单、更高效。
它具有以下特点:
类似Vue的开发风格,支持自定义组件开发,支持NPM包部署,支持Promises,支持ES2015+特性。例如,Async Functions 支持多个编译器,Less/Sass/Stylus/PostCSS、Babel/Typescript 和Pug 支持多个插件。图片压缩、内容替换等支持Sourcemap、ESLint等小程序细节的优化(请求排队、事件优化等)如下图。
Awesome-wechat-weappGithub ( 38.7k): https://github.com/justjavac/awesome-wechat-weapp
微信小程序开发资源概览。本项目收集了微信小程序开发过程中用到的资料、问题以及第三方组件库。